Liberal Professional Status: Who Qualifies and What You Get

Learn how to qualify for Liberal Professional Status in Germany to receive tax exemptions and simplified accounting for your creative or teaching work.

Liberal Professional Status is a specific tax designation in Germany for individuals working in certain creative or teaching roles.

Who it's for

This status is intended for people who are self-employed in specific creative or teaching professions. If your work falls under these specific categories, you may be eligible to be recognized as a professional rather than a commercial business.

What you get

If you qualify, you receive an exemption from trade tax. This can significantly reduce your tax burden compared to standard commercial businesses. Additionally, you benefit from simplified accounting methods. This means the way you record your income and expenses is less complex than the strict bookkeeping required for many other types of self-employment.

What it costs you

To receive this status, you must be able to provide formal proof of your professional qualifications. You will need to demonstrate to the authorities that you possess the specific expertise required for your role through your certificates or academic credentials.

The catch to know

The most important thing to remember is that you do not decide your own status. While you may believe your work qualifies, the tax office holds the final authority. They will review your specific activities and your qualifications to decide if you meet the criteria for this designation.

How to apply

  1. Gather all official documentation and certificates that prove your professional qualifications.
  2. Prepare a clear description of your self-employed activities and how they fit into a creative or teaching role.
  3. Contact the tax office to submit your information for an official review of your status.
